## Supaboard vs Bruin, in our own words

Bruin is not the pure data-pipeline tool its open-source roots suggest. The Bruin CLI (Apache-2.0, self-hostable, a real ELT/orchestration framework: ingestion from 100+ sources, SQL/Python/R transforms, quality checks, lineage) is still there and still free. But getbruin.com has repositioned the whole product as "Your AI Data Team," and layered a managed Cloud product on top with an AI analyst, prompt-generated dashboards, "Data Apps," and chat delivery across eight channels. So the honest framing isn't "pipeline tool vs. BI tool" anymore. It's whether an AI-analyst layer built on top of a data-engineering product, and marketed mostly through example screenshots rather than a documented, priced, self-serve feature set, holds up against one built as the product from the start.
  
  ### Where the cost actually lands
  
  Bruin's CLI is free forever, and Bruin Cloud's free tier ($100 in compute credits plus 50 AI tasks a month, no card required) is a real way to kick the tires. Past that it's usage-based, metering compute and "AI tasks" separately, and getbruin.com publishes no price list for what happens once you're past the free tier. Supaboard is a flat $99/seat ($83 billed annually) with usage credits bundled into the seat, so the cost of the AI itself is fixed before anyone asks a question, not something you discover on an invoice.
  
  ### What is actually different
  
  Both products now put an AI agent in front of a warehouse, but they got there from opposite directions, and it shows in the details.
  
  **AI-native vs. AI-added.** Bruin's GitHub description still reads "build data pipelines with SQL and Python, ingest data from different sources, add quality checks" — that's the actual open-source core. The AI analyst, dashboards, and Data Apps are a Cloud layer added on top of that engine. Supaboard has no pipeline layer underneath; the agent is the entire product.
  
  **The AI analyst itself is real, not vaporware.** Bruin's AI analyst answers questions in Slack, Teams, and other chat surfaces, shows the SQL it ran, and can join across connected sources in one question (their own example: Meta Ads + TikTok Creative Center + Singular in a single query). That's a genuine overlap with Supaboard's core claim. Where it's thinner is multi-step reasoning: Bruin's examples show cross-source validation (checking AppsFlyer against RevenueCat and Firebase), but there's no named "why did this number move" mode comparable to Supaboard's Deep Dive.
  
  **Dashboards and Data Apps both exist and both look real.** "Full dashboard from one prompt" is on Bruin's own dashboards page, and Bruin Data Apps ("a small, interactive application you build by describing it in chat") is a shipped, documented feature, not a roadmap item. This is a closer match to Supaboard than the pipeline-tool assumption gave it credit for.
  
  **Alerts and workflows exist as examples, not as a configurable product.** Bruin's homepage shows a schema-change alert and an auto-paused overspending ad campaign ("$1,847 saved") as marketing examples of its "Acts" pillar. That's a real detect-then-act pattern, but there's no dedicated page describing a self-serve, plain-English threshold or anomaly builder the way there is for dashboards or data apps — and "workflow," in the open-source CLI, still primarily means a pipeline DAG, not a business automation. Automated reporting is more concrete: scheduled reports and PDF/image/chart delivery are explicitly listed outputs.
  
  **Python is a first-class citizen, arguably more so than Supaboard's.** SQL, Python, and R are all native to Bruin's transformation engine — that's inherited directly from its data-engineering roots.
  
  **Chat surfaces are broader but miss the AI-assistant channels.** Bruin ships Slack, Microsoft Teams, Discord, Google Chat, WhatsApp, Telegram, email, and browser. It does not ship a native Claude or ChatGPT surface, and Cursor only shows up as a developer integration via MCP, not as a place a business user asks questions.
  
  **MCP is real and documented.** Bruin ships its own MCP server so Cursor and Claude Code can query warehouses through Bruin's infrastructure — a genuine, dedicated product page, not a mention in passing.
  
  **The query bench is still a CLI, not a browser editor.** There's no claim anywhere on Bruin's site of a hosted SQL/Python editor with schema-aware autocomplete or AI-proposed diffs. The primary way to write Bruin logic is YAML/SQL/Python asset files, edited locally or through a VS Code extension.
  
  **Context holding is a real, named feature.** Bruin's "Glossary" is a version-controlled dictionary of business entities and attributes, and its AI analyst can also pull context from Notion or Confluence over MCP — a legitimate answer to how it keeps definitions consistent over time.
  
  **Connectors and accuracy.** Bruin publishes "100+ Sources and Destinations." On accuracy, Bruin explicitly argues against a single percentage, making the case instead that showing the SQL, the lineage, and a stable metric definition matters more than a claimed number — so there is no published accuracy figure to compare against Supaboard's 97.8%.
  
  ### What to test if you trial both
  
  If you're evaluating both, don't just compare the chat answer quality, since both now do that reasonably well. Test the parts that reveal which one is the actual product: ask each to build a threshold alert on a business metric in plain English and see whether that's a real, saved, editable object or a one-off example; ask for a scheduled report with a specific export format; and check whether the SQL/Python editing experience is a hosted, autocomplete-assisted bench or a set of local files. If your team also needs the ingestion and pipeline layer Bruin's CLI provides, the realistic evaluation isn't Bruin instead of Supaboard, it's Bruin's open-source core feeding a warehouse that Supaboard's agent then sits on top of.

## FAQ

### Is Bruin cheaper than Supaboard?

The Bruin CLI is free and open-source (Apache-2.0). Bruin Cloud, where the AI analyst and dashboards live, has a free tier ($100 in compute credits plus 50 AI tasks a month) and then usage-based pricing with no published price list. Supaboard is a flat $99/seat/mo ($83 billed annually) with usage credits included, so you know the ceiling before you commit.

### Does Supaboard replace Bruin, or do they work together?

They can work together. Bruin's open-source CLI handles ingestion, transformation, and quality checks upstream of a warehouse; Supaboard's agent sits on top of whatever warehouse you already have and answers business questions against it. If you're using Bruin purely for its Cloud AI-analyst layer, that's the part Supaboard competes with directly.

### What does Supaboard produce that Bruin's AI layer doesn't clearly show?

A tuned agent built on your own business rules and metric definitions, a Deep Dive mode for multi-step 'why did this move' analysis, and a documented, self-serve threshold and anomaly alert builder in plain English. Bruin's alerting and 'workflow' automation are demonstrated through marketing examples rather than a dedicated, described product surface.

### If we already use Bruin's pipeline CLI, do we still need it alongside Supaboard?

Yes, if you rely on it for ingestion, transformation, or quality checks. Supaboard doesn't move or transform data; it connects to sources you've already made queryable. Bruin's open-source core and Supaboard's agent layer solve different problems and aren't mutually exclusive.

### Can Supaboard self-host or run in our own VPC the way Bruin's CLI does?

Yes, on the Enterprise plan: single-tenant containers, your own model provider keys, and no data egress. Bruin's CLI is self-hostable by default since it's open-source; Supaboard's equivalent is a paid Enterprise deployment option rather than a free self-hosted core.
